Lubricating bifold door tracks is an uncomplicated process, which can usually be achieved with a few standard tools and supplies. Here are the actions to follow:
Tools and Supplies Needed:Soft fabric or ragVacuum cleaner with a hose pipe attachment[bifold door hinge replacement](https://hedgedoc.info.uqam.ca/s/_uqLBs2Ef) door lubricant spray or silicone sprayA small brush or tooth brushFlathead screwdriver (if essential)Step-by-Step Instructions:
Prepare the Area: Start by clearing the location around the bifold doors. This will give you adequate area to work.

Tidy the Tracks: Use a vacuum cleaner with a hose pipe accessory to eliminate any dirt, dust, and particles from the tracks. A little brush or tooth brush can aid with stubborn accumulation.
Pointer: If you observe any deterioration or rust, think about using a rust eliminator to clean up the affected locations before continuing with lubrication.
Choose the Right Lubricant: Select a lubricant created for door tracks. Silicone spray is frequently recommended due to the fact that it withstands dust build-up and does not draw in gunk. Avoid using oil-based lubes, as they can break down with time and bring in dirt.

Apply Lubricant: Spray the lubricant straight into the tracks. Be sure to cover the whole length however use it moderately-- a little goes a long way.

Work the Doors: After using the lubricant, open and close the [broken bifold door](https://md.inno3.fr/s/c58RJ7VEU) doors a number of times. This assists disperse the lube evenly along the tracks.

Clean Excess: Use a soft cloth to wipe away any excess lubricant that may have leaked onto the flooring or surface.

Inspect the Hinges: Don't forget to oil the door hinges! A few drops of lubricant can go a long method in keeping the hinges working correctly.

Final Inspection: After lubricating, do a final evaluation to guarantee everything is running smoothly.

The basic recommendation for oiling bifold door tracks is every 6 to 12 months, depending on usage and ecological aspects. For example, if you reside in a location with high dust levels or if the doors are used regularly, you might wish to think about more frequent lubrication.

Q2: Can I utilize WD-40 on [bifold door repair quote](https://telegra.ph/15-Up-And-Coming-Bifold-Door-Fix-Bloggers-You-Need-To-Check-Out-01-11) door tracks?A2: While WD-40 can supply short-term lubrication, it is not the best long-term option. It can draw in dust and grime, making the concern even worse over time. It is suggested to use a lube particularly created for door tracks.
